Battlefield 1943 review
I’m a big fan of EA’s Battlefield games. Of course they’re not much cop in single player mode but online they’re a lot of fun indeed. Battlefield 1943 gives you a bite-sized, simpler version of the original 1942 game and it’s available to download for a budget price. The game lets you play in the Pacific theatre of battle as the Japanese fight the Americans.
